"My name is Ketan Joshi. I work at a renewable energy company that specialises in wind, and increasingly, solar. I did a science degree at Sydney University, and since I was a teenager I've loved science, technology, philosophy and psychology. As it happens, the world of wind energy incorporates all of these things - ranging from gargantuan datasets describing the output and performance of wind turbines, to the deeply emotional public discourse around wind energy, and everything in between. This blog covers that stuff, and a few other bits and pieces I find around the place. I also write at Medium, for The Monthly, The Guardian and Renew Economy."--About Me.
